The Serrated Grating A Study in Design and Functionality
Serrated gratings are an innovative optical element that has gained significant attention in recent years due to their unique design and functional properties. Unlike traditional gratings, which are typically smooth or gently undulating, serrated gratings feature a series of sharp, angular protrusions. This distinctive structure offers remarkable advantages in various applications across multiple fields, including optics, telecommunications, and materials science.
At its core, a serrated grating can manipulate light in novel ways. The serrations, or teeth, effectively create additional diffraction orders when light passes through or reflects off the surface. This property enhances the grating's ability to disperse light, increasing the efficiency of devices such as spectrometers. In optics, where precision and control over light are paramount, this increased diffraction efficiency plays a crucial role in improving the resolution and accuracy of optical measurements.
In telecommunications, serrated gratings have shown promise in improving the performance of fiber optic systems. By facilitating the separation of different wavelengths of light, these gratings contribute to more efficient data transmission over long distances. As the demand for high-speed internet and enhanced communication technologies continues to grow, the implementation of serrated gratings can help support the development of next-generation optical networks.
Additionally, serrated gratings can be engineered to leverage their unique geometry for specific applications. By varying the shape, size, and arrangement of the serrations, designers can tailor the optical properties to meet the requirements of a particular use case. This level of customization makes serrated gratings an attractive option for researchers and engineers working on innovative projects in photonics and materials science.
